Production Engineering Manager

South East


We are working on behalf of our client to hire a highly skilled and experienced Production Engineering Manager to lead their production engineering and facilities teams. The ideal candidate will be responsible for managing the daily operations of the production engineering department, ensuring the efficient, high-quality, and cost-effective production of electronic assemblies, while also overseeing the maintenance and functionality of the facility. The role involves optimizing production systems, troubleshooting technical issues, managing equipment and infrastructure, and collaborating across departments to meet organizational goals.


Key Responsibilities:

  • Lead, mentor, and manage a team of production engineers and facilities staff.
  • Develop and implement training plans to enhance team skills and capabilities.
  • Monitor team performance, fostering a culture of continuous improvement, collaboration, and accountability.
  • Analyze, develop, and improve manufacturing processes for PCBs and assemblies to ensure efficiency, yield, and quality.
  • Drive continuous improvement initiatives focused on process efficiency, automation, and cost reduction.
  • Collaborate with production and quality teams to troubleshoot and resolve production issues.
  • Ensure compliance with industry standards and customer specifications.
  • Lead engineering efforts for new product introduction, ensuring smooth integration of new products into production.
  • Define tooling requirements and oversee prototype builds.
  • Oversee the function and maintenance of the facility, ensuring it supports production needs and complies with safety regulations.
  • Manage building infrastructure, utilities, HVAC, electrical systems, and factory layout to ensure smooth manufacturing operations.
  • Ensure compliance with environmental, health, and safety standards.
  • Develop and execute preventive maintenance plans for production equipment and facility infrastructure.
  • Collaborate with external contractors and service providers for repairs, upgrades, and maintenance as necessary.
  • Oversee the maintenance, calibration, and upgrade of production equipment to ensure optimal performance.
  • Identify and implement new technologies, equipment, and tools to improve production capacity and capability.
  • Manage supplier relationships for tooling, equipment, software, and upgrades.
  • Develop, maintain, and update process documentation, including work instructions, job packs, process flows, and engineering changes.
  • Implement robust control processes to minimize defects, production downtime, and ensure workplace safety.
  • Partner with quality, commercial, and production teams to address production bottlenecks and quality issues.
  • Collaborate with customers and account managers to ensure designs are optimized for manufacturability (DFM).
  • Support customer audits and regulatory inspections, providing technical expertise on production processes.
  • Monitor production and facility metrics, including throughput, yield, downtime, and energy usage, and implement corrective actions as needed.
  • Plan and manage capital projects.


Ideal Candidate:

  • Strong understanding of PCBA processes, including Surface Mount Technology, Through-Hole Technology, Reflow Soldering, Selective Soldering, Automated Optical Inspection, Box Build, and Inspection.
  • Experience with Lean Manufacturing, Six Sigma, or other continuous improvement methodologies.
  • Proficiency in CAD/CAM software, ERP/MRP systems, and process control systems.
  • Familiarity with industry standards such as IPC-610, ISO 9001, 45001, 14001, and RoHS compliance.
  • Knowledge of building systems (HVAC, electrical, plumbing) and preventive maintenance for production equipment.
  • Strong problem-solving and analytical skills.
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ills to work effectively across departments and with clients.
  • Proven leadership abilities, with a focus on coaching, mentoring, and developing talent.
  • Strong project management skills with the ability to prioritize and manage multiple tasks in a fast-paced environment.
  • Flexibility to support facility emergencies and breakdowns.


Experience Required:

  • 5+ years’ experience in production engineering within the electronics manufacturing, PCBA industry.
  • 3+ years’ managerial experience in a manufacturing/engineering environment.
  • Mechanical Engineering or Manufacturing Engineering qualification preferred.
